Abstract
Consider a branching random walk in where both the offspring distribution and the displacement law vary with generation time. For each let denote the number of particles of n-th generation located at x. We derive exact convergence rate of the local limit theorem for the counting measure This generalizes the result obtained in Gao (2017, SPA) by adding the random environment affects, and improves it by weakening the moment condition required for the offspring distribution.
